Woodpecker Actions Insights



In checking out woodpecker habits, a fascinating screen of specialized abilities and adaptations arises, shedding light on their impressive environmental particular niche. Woodpeckers, understood for their distinct drumming on trees, possess a range of behavioral qualities that add to their survival and success in their atmosphere.


In addition, woodpeckers exhibit a special feeding behavior defined by their capacity to extract bugs from tree bark utilizing their specialized beaks. Their long, barbed tongues aid in recording prey, while their strong neck muscle mass give stability and precision throughout pecking motions. This feeding technique permits woodpeckers to accessibility covert insect larvae and extract them with impressive efficiency.




Habitat Preferences and Choice



What variables influence the habitat preferences and choice of woodpeckers? Woodpeckers are very versatile birds recognized to inhabit different atmospheres worldwide. They do show choices for particular environment characteristics. One important aspect affecting woodpecker environment option is the schedule of ideal nesting websites. Woodpeckers typically prefer forests with a mix of mature trees that provide sufficient opportunities for tooth cavity excavation. These tooth cavities serve as vital nesting and roosting websites for woodpeckers and are crucial for their reproducing success.


Furthermore, woodpeckers show a choice for environments with a plentiful supply of food sources. They are largely insectivorous, preying on beetles, ants, larvae, and other insects located in worn out wood or tree bark. For that reason, woodpeckers tend to prefer wooded locations with a varied insect population to fulfill their nutritional needs.


Additionally, the presence of dead or worn out trees is one more key variable in woodpecker habitat option. These trees not only provide food resources but additionally provide ideal substrate for dental caries excavation. Dead trees are necessary for the maintenance of healthy and balanced woodpecker populations, as they play an essential role in the woodpeckers' life process and community characteristics.




Feeding Practices and Diet Regimen Composition



Woodpeckers show a specialized feeding behavior concentrated on foraging for insects within different environments. Their diet plan mostly includes bugs such as beetles, ants, caterpillars, and crawlers, which they locate by touching on tree bark and paying attention for the sound of motion inside. Woodpeckers utilize their strong beaks to pierce right into the wood and their long, barbed tongues to remove prey from gaps. In enhancement to insects, woodpeckers likewise eat tree sap, fruits, nuts, and seeds, adding range to their diet plan relying on the period and schedule of food sources.




The foraging methods of woodpeckers are well-adapted to their arboreal way of life (Woodpeckers in Florida). Their capability to dig deep into wood not only offers them with food however likewise helps in creating nesting cavities and establishing territories. Woodpeckers play a critical duty in keeping the health and wellness of forests by managing insect populations and aiding in the disintegration of timber. Recognizing their feeding routines and diet plan composition is important for conservation initiatives intended at protecting these distinct and valuable birds.




Drumming Appears and Communication



Utilizing quick drumming noises on various surface areas, woodpeckers utilize a distinctive kind of communication to signify area boundaries and bring in companions. This drumming behavior is not just a means of interaction but additionally acts as a way for woodpeckers to develop their presence within a certain area. The strength, speed, and pattern of the drumming can share essential details to other woodpeckers around.


Woodpeckers utilize drumming audios to reveal their visibility in an area and to advise off prospective burglars. The loud and repeated nature of the drumming offers as go to website a clear signal to other woodpeckers that the location is currently declared. This aids in decreasing problems and minimizing physical fights between individuals.

Woodpeckers have advanced remarkable adaptations to sustain their one-of-a-kind lifestyle. Their strong, chisel-like beaks are necessary for drilling into trees to locate food, such as pests and sap. To stop brain injury while drumming on trees, woodpeckers have actually created several specialized anatomical functions (Woodpeckers in Florida). These consist of an unique skull structure with mushy bone, which functions as a shock absorber, and a long, cartilaginous tongue that covers around their mind to support it versus the quick slowdowns experienced throughout pecking. Additionally, woodpeckers have strong neck muscles and a stiff tail for support, allowing them to take in the effect his response of each strike. These adaptations not just allow woodpeckers to forage successfully yet additionally secure them from the repeated high-impact pressures they experience daily, highlighting the complex connection between their habits, habitat, and specialized anatomy.
